Ss. Nazarius and Celsus

"THE first two lived soon after the apostles. Nazarius having been baptized by St. Linus, who succeeded St. Peter, and taking with him Celsus, a youth whom he had instructed in the Christian faith, went to Treves, where in the persecution of Nero, they were both cast into the sea, But being miraculously delivered they came to Milan; where, for preaching the gospel, they were beheaded. Their bodies were found many years after by St. Ambrose, with their blood yet fresh as if they had been then taken out of the executioner's hands.

Victor, bishop of Rome, was a prelate zealous in maintaining the faith received, and the discipline of the Church. He died in the year 201, after he had sat ten years. It is not certain that he died a martyr, though he is usually styled so; perhaps on account of the continual persecutions which he suffered.

Innocent was bishop of the same holy see in the time of St. Jerome and St. Augustin, who make mention of his great sanctity. Having faithfully discharged all the duties of a good pastor, he made a happy end in the year 417.
